<p>On the Completion reports from our producer, there are pressure measurements at every frac stage, but I haven't been able to determine a correlation between ISIP (Initial Shut-in Pressure) and production.</p>
<p>One might possibly gather all that data on producing wells in the same geographic area, along with the production numbers from the well(s) studied and make some type of determination of future production from a non-producing well.</p>
<p>I have been told that pressures are not the best indicators of future production.</p>
<p>I have never taken the time to gather all this info and make a judgement, as the completion technique of each producer could vary significantly, so results could be skewed beyond an obvious pattern.</p>
<p>If you are bored waiting and have the time, that could be a fun but time intensive exercise.</p>

<p>All public record on the PADEP website.....go to Oil and Gas reports; Interactive submissions. If your producer has submitted a report electronically, it should be there; search the Well completion reports by API#, or producer.and location. Good luck.</p>
